Hi there. Difficult to answer without knowing what exactly you are getting billed for. If it is S3 storage it should be as simple as emptying the bucket in question. If it is for an EBS volume or a snapshot, then you'd have to go to the correct region in the EC2 console and remove the volume. Did you check in your bill what the exact wording of the line item in question is? And in what region the charge occurs? That should give you the right pointer where to look. You could also use the Cost Explorer to dive deep into daily usage (even hourly usage, if enabled) per service and identify exactly where the charge comes from. Hope this helps
